Joes, Colorado

Joes is a census-designated place (CDP) in Yuma County, Colorado, United States. As of the United States Census 2020, its population was 82..

About Joes

Set in the eastern part of Colorado, Joes is a small unincorporated community.

Joes holds the status of a census-designated place — a real, named community that residents call home, governed at the county level. The community covers 0.74 square miles.
